"Sweat" is a song by American rapper Bow Wow featuring American rapper Lil Wayne, released on October 14, 2011. Produced by Maejor and Detail, it was planned to be a promotional single from Bow Wow's then-titled album Underrated, but remained a single when the album was canceled.

Critical reception

Earmilk gave a favorable review of the song, writing "they make for a dope sound. Lil Wayne always brings a fire beat and this is no different as he and Bow Wow go off and create a smooth banger."[1]

Music video

A behind-the-scenes clip shot by Derick G. and images of the video shoot were released in November 2011,[2][3] before the official music video was released on January 31, 2012.[4] It shows Bow Wow wearing a spiked leather face mask, accompanied by leather and chain-clad models,[2] and rides in a Bugatti.[4] Lil Wayne is seen wearing a T-shirt reading "Weirdo", shorts and Vans, and holds a skateboard.[2][3] Rapper Birdman makes a cameo, appearing alongside the artists. In the clip, Bow Wow's female co-star takes a guitar and smashes his plaques. Bow Wow explained the plaques resemble his old albums and their destruction represents a "new beginning" since he signed to Young Money Entertainment.[3][4]
